Key Considerations for Picking Assisted Living

What factors should one take into account when picking an assisted living facility? First and foremost, the location is crucial, as proximity to family and friends can greatly impact a resident's well-being. Next, the facility's reputation and reviews should be considered, providing insights into the quality of care and resident satisfaction.

Additionally, prospective residents should assess the staff-to-resident ratio, which can influence the level of individual attention and care provided. Safety features, such as emergency call systems and secure entrances, are also crucial for ensuring residents' security.

Cost is an additional noteworthy consideration; families should check pricing structures and services that are included. Finally, the overall atmosphere and cleanliness of the facility can offer useful clues about the environment and well-being for residents. Thorough investigation on these key factors will aid in making an informed choice about assisted living options in Charlotte.

Cost related to Assisted Care Living in Charlotte?

How much should one expect to pay for assisted living in Charlotte? The costs vary based on aspects including location, amenities, and the required level of care. On average, monthly rates for assisted living facilities in Charlotte span from $3,500 to $5,500. This fee generally provides accommodations, meals, and standard help with everyday activities.

Supplementary services, such as targeted care or transportation, may have extra charges. Residents opting for private or semi-private rooms could also face different pricing structures. Families need to assess their loved one's specific needs along with their financial situation to find the most suitable facility.

Some neighborhoods may provide monetary aid or adjustable charges to suit different budgets. Consequently, potential residents and their families are advised to visit multiple centers, evaluate offerings, and seek information on any applicable financial options to make an well-considered decision.

Guide on How to Shift a Family Member to Assisted Living

Moving a loved one to assisted living can be a complex process that requires careful planning and sensitivity. It is essential to begin with honest conversations, allowing the individual to express their emotions and concerns. Establishing a caring dialogue helps ease anxiety and fosters understanding.

Next, examining local services is vital. Families should take into account location, available services, and the community’s culture. Once a suitable option is identified, setting up visits can give the loved one a feeling of familiarity. Engaging them in the decision-making process can improve their comfort.

Preparing for the move involves organizing belongings and personalizing their new space to make it feel like home. It is also helpful to maintain regular communication and visits post-transition to provide emotional support. Finally, encouraging participation in community activities can promote social integration and help establish new friendships, ultimately easing the adjustment to assisted living.

What represents the typical years of those living in assisted living homes?

The typical age of residents in assisted living facilities spans 80 to 85 years. This segment commonly embraces older adults who need assistance with everyday activities while keeping a level of autonomy.

Is it permitted for pets in assisted living communities?

Many senior living homes permit pets, acknowledging the emotional advantages they provide. Rules vary by location, so prospective residents should check particular regulations regarding pet breeds, sizes, and any associated fees or requirements.

How do they manage drug administration in Assisted Living?

Medication administration in assisted living is typically overseen by qualified staff, who guarantee residents receive the correct dosages at scheduled times, monitor adherence, and provide assistance with refills, enhancing safety and well-being for all residents.

Which Safety Protocols Are Implemented for Occupants?

Residents benefit from various safety measures, including emergency response systems, regular safety drills, secure premises, staff training in first aid, medication monitoring, and customized care plans designed to effectively cater to individual health and mobility needs.

Do residents Have the Ability to personalize Their homes?

Residents have the option to personalize their living areas by bringing personal items, like photos and decorations. Facilities often encourage this habit, allowing individuals to build a homely and familiar space that reflects their distinct tastes and preferences.
